Can an electric fireplace be repaired?

Yes, electric fireplaces can typically be repaired. Issues such as a faulty heating element, a malfunctioning fan, or problems with the flame effect display can often be resolved by a qualified technician. We diagnose the specific problem and perform the necessary repairs to restore functionality.

Do electric fireplaces need to be serviced?

Periodic servicing helps maintain the performance and longevity of your electric fireplace in North Dakota. While they are generally low-maintenance, checks on the heating element, fan, and electrical connections are advisable, especially before the harsh Fargo winters. This ensures reliable operation when needed.

What is the life expectancy of an electric fireplace?

Electric fireplaces typically have a lifespan of several years, often extending to a decade or more with proper care and occasional professional servicing. What is the downside of an electric fireplace?

A primary downside is that electric fireplaces are best suited for supplemental heat rather than as the sole heating source for an entire North Dakota home during extreme winter temperatures. Continuous use of the heating function will also increase electricity bills, so strategic usage is recommended.

Do electric fireplaces use lots of electricity?

Electricity usage is primarily determined by the wattage of the heating element and how long it is operated. Running the flame effect without heat uses very little power, comparable to a standard light bulb. We can help you understand the energy consumption for your specific needs in North Dakota.
